Wireless Large Language Models: From Connected Intelligence to Collective Intelligence

Large Language Models (LLMs) have shown remarkable success in natural language processing (NLP) tasks, such as language translation, text summarization, and sentiment analysis. They can also help identify network faults, improve network security, and facilitate spectrum sharing.

LLM-based solutions can be trained on large-scale datasets to capture the heterogeneity and diversity of wireless networks. These models can be deployed on resource-limited devices, such as smartphones, to provide intelligent wireless services. The talk discussed the recent progress on LLM features and the potential of FALCON LLM, which is a large foundational language model (LLM) with 40 billion parameters, to enable intelligent wireless communication systems.

Speakers’ bio:

Mérouane Debbah is a researcher, educator, and technology entrepreneur. Over his career, he has founded several public and industrial research centers and start-ups and is now a professor at Khalifa University of Science and Technology in Abu Dhabi.

He is a frequent keynote speaker at international events in telecommunication and AI. His research has been at the interface of fundamental mathematics, algorithms, statistics, information, and communication sciences, focusing on random matrix theory and learning algorithms. In the Communication field, he has been at the heart of the development of small cells (4G), Massive MIMO (5G), and Large Intelligent Surfaces (6G) technologies. In the AI field, he is known for his work on Large Language Models, distributed AI systems for networks, and semantic communications. He received multiple prestigious distinctions, prizes, and best paper awards (more than 35 best paper awards) for his contributions to both fields and, according to research.com, is ranked as the best scientist in France in Electronics and Electrical Engineering. He is an IEEE Fellow, a WWRF Fellow, an Eurasip Fellow, an AAIA Fellow, an Institut Louis Bachelier Fellow, and a Membre émérite SEE.
